The idea
IKEA alone sells over $50 billion in furniture annually, and flatpack furniture from Wayfair, Target, Amazon, and dozens of other retailers has become the default for budget-conscious consumers. But every flatpack purchase comes with a hidden cost: the assembly time gamble. IKEA's official estimate says '45 minutes' for a KALLAX shelf unit, but the actual average for a first-timer is 2+ hours. A PAX wardrobe claims '2 hours' but commonly takes 4-6 hours with a partner. Execution plan
Database Seeding & MVP
- Scrape and catalog top 5,000 flatpack products from IKEA, Wayfair, Target, and Amazon with official assembly times
- Build barcode scanning and product search interface
- Create assembly report submission flow (time, skill level, people count, tips, mistakes)
- Design community tip display with upvoting and verification
